The work will involve the following: · Advising day, boarding and international schools on the operation of their contract for educational services (Parent Contract) and associated documents including third party fee agreements, advance school fees schemes and the provision of consumer credit
· Advising schools on the full range of matters affecting the provision of educational services, including but not limited to admissions and exclusions, behaviour and discipline, drugs and substances, data protection, fees and notice, parental responsibility, guardianship
· Advising schools on registration and compliance with statutory inspection requirements
· Advising schools on procedures with Human Rights elements, including complaints handling and the convening of governor review panels
· Advising schools on Child Protection matters, including allegations of abuse
· Advising schools on Special Educational Needs and Disability Discrimination, including defending claims brought in the Special Educational Needs and Disability Tribunal (SENDIST)
· Developing new policies and procedures in response to changes in sector practice and the law
